Code Optimization In the Polyhedron Model : Improving the Efficiency of Parallel Loop Nests Code Optimization In the Polyhedron Model : Improving the Efficiency of Parallel Loop Nests

Code Optimization In the Polyhedron Model : Improving the Efficiency of Parallel Loop Nests

Improving the Efficiency of Parallel Loop Nests

    • 19,99 US$
    • 19,99 US$

Lời Giới Thiệu Của Nhà Xuất Bản

A safe basis for automatic loop parallelization is the polyhedron model, which represents the iteration domain of a loop nest as a polyhedron in an n-dimensional integer lattice. However, turning the parallel loop program in the model to efficient code meets with several obstacles, due to which performance may deteriorate seriously - especially on distributed memory architectures. This thesis introduces a fine-grained model of the computation performed and shows how this model can be applied to create efficient code.

THỂ LOẠI
Máy Vi Tính & Internet
ĐÃ PHÁT HÀNH
2011
7 tháng 4
NGÔN NGỮ
EN
Tiếng Anh
ĐỘ DÀI
367
Trang
NHÀ XUẤT BẢN
Lulu.com
NGƯỜI BÁN
Lulu Enterprises, Inc.
KÍCH THƯỚC
4,5
Mb
Programming Languages and Systems Programming Languages and Systems
2010
Compiler Construction Compiler Construction
2010
Computer Aided Verification Computer Aided Verification
2010
Fundamental Problems in Computing Fundamental Problems in Computing
2009
A Modular Calculus for the Average Cost of Data Structuring A Modular Calculus for the Average Cost of Data Structuring
2008
Parallel Programming with Co-arrays Parallel Programming with Co-arrays
2018